Now ...Points. Mortgage points are one way to reduce your interest rate by "paying for points" during the closing of your loan. One point costs 1% of your mortgage amount and can reduce your interest rate by about 0.25%, meaning a lower monthly payment over the life of the loan. Credits lower your closing costs in exchange for a higher interest rate.An FHA mortgage is a government-insured loan. FHA loans come with a 15-, 20-, 25- or 30-year term and have a fixed interest rate. Things to consider: While there are no specific income requirements to qualify, you’ll have to pay monthly mortgage insurance for the duration of the loan and a mortgage insurance premium at closing. While mortgage rates are higher today than ...A limited 203 (k) loan allows you to finance up to $35,000 into your mortgage to pay for minor remodeling and nonstructural repairs. A standard FHA 203 (k) may be used for more extensive remodeling and repairs, requires you to complete renovations that cost at least $5,000 and requires the use of a 203 (k) Consultant.
